The Lynn Department of Public Works is responsible for overseeing and providing the citizens of Lynn with a wide variety of daily services. From roadway and sidewalk construction to trash pick-up, park maintenance and snow plowing, the DPW works to efficiently meet the needs of its constituents -- the Citizens of Lynn.

City Hall Essential Services Provided By Department During Covid-19
April 10, 2020- 2 PM
DPW:
The Lynn Public Works office is currently closed to the public and the staff is working remotely.The Department continues to provide the following essential services:
-
Maintenance of City emergency vehicles and equipment,
-
Burials at Pine Grove Cemetery
-
Trash removal from the City’s parks
-
Street sweeping service on a limited basis.
-
Trash and recycling complaints are being handled remotely, the best way to notify us of issues is through the “Report Trash/Recycle Issue” link on the DPW portion of the City website.
- Missed Trash Pickups - (781) 477-7099
-Solid Waste Collection payments can only be made by check/money order at the present time due to the office being closed. There is presently no online option. You can make them payable to the City of Lynn. Mail them to the Collector’s Office, 3 City Hall, Square, Lynn, MA 01901. There are also mailbox drop off locations at City Hall (Johnson Street side) or the DPW, 250 Commercial Street, Lynn, MA 01905. Please make sure to include bill number on your check or enclose the coupon with payment.
